Abstract: A system for charging an onboard battery of a medical device prior to use of the medical device may include a package configured to accommodate the medical device therein. A power source may be disposed relative to the package and may be capable of charging the onboard battery of the medical device prior to use of the medical device. The system may be capable of being subjected to a sterilization process with the power source disposed within the second cavity. In some instances, the power source is uncharged during sterilization. In some cases, the power source is encapsulated or otherwise sealed during sterilization.

Abstract: Embodiments of the present disclosure relate to monitoring one or more physiological parameters of a subject using a multilayer wearable device. In an embodiment, a multilayer wearable device is configured to be attached to a subject. The multilayer wearable device comprises a substrate having multiple layers including a first portion connected to a second portion. The first portion has a first side and a second, opposite side. And the second portion has a first side and a second, opposite side. The first side of the first portion is configured to be attached to the subject and the second portion is arranged on top of the first portion such that the first side of the second portion is disposed adjacent the second side of the first portion. And, the wearable device includes one or more electrical components configured to sense a physiological parameter of the subject.

Abstract: Embodiments disclosed herein relate to devices and methods for monitoring one or more physiological parameters of a subject. In an embodiment, a wearable device comprises a substrate configured to attached to a subject's skin. The substrate comprises a middle portion arranged between two end portions, wherein the middle portion is more flexible than at least one of the end portions. The wearable device also comprises a physiological sensor arranged on the middle portion. The physiological sensor is configured to sense a physiological signal of the subject when the wearable device is attached to the subject's skin. And, the wearable device comprises one or more electrical components arranged on at least one of the end portions, wherein at least one of the one or more electrical components is coupled to the physiological sensor.

Abstract: A system for monitoring one or more respiratory conditions is disclosed. The system comprises a medical device and an e-tattoo configured to attach to the subject's skin. The medical device is configured to monitor at least one respiratory parameter of a subject and transmit a signal in response to monitoring a trigger event in the at least one respiratory parameter. The e-tattoo is configured to: receive the signal from the medical device; sense at least one environmental parameter in response to receiving the signal; and transmit the at least one environmental parameter.

Abstract: A closure device may include a backing and a closure strip removably provided on the backing, wherein the closure strip includes a permanent adhesive on a back face thereof adapted to affix the closure strip to a package, wherein a breakout portion of the backing is configured to separate from the backing and remain adhered to the closure strip when the closure strip is removed therefrom. A product package may include a carton having a flap movable between an open position and a closed position, and a closure device affixed to a portion of the flap and a separate portion of the carton when the flap is in the closed position, wherein a first portion of the closure device is removable from the separate portion of the carton while the first portion remains attached to the portion of the flap.
